Mastering Supplier Verification and Qualification
The foundation of a successful import project is a thoroughly vetted supplier. Moving beyond Alibaba listings is crucial. Start by conducting deep due diligence: request detailed company profiles, ask for evidence of export experience to your region, and verify business licenses. The most critical step is to examine their technical portfolio. A proficient China mold factory should provide extensive case studies, preferably with similar industries or part complexities to your project. Insist on direct video calls with their engineering team to discuss your specific requirements for the injection mold; this tests their communication skills and technical understanding simultaneously. Furthermore, check for relevant industry certifications, but remember that certifications are a baseline—true capability is demonstrated through past work and client testimonials you can independently verify.
Implementing Proactive Design for Manufacturing (DFM) Collaboration
One of the most common pitfalls is finalizing a part design without early supplier input. Engage your chosen manufacturer during the design phase. A reputable China mold maker will provide a formal DFM (Design for Manufacturing) report. This document is invaluable, highlighting potential issues with wall thickness, draft angles, undercuts, and material flow that could affect moldability, cost, and cycle time. Treat this as a collaborative review. A supplier willing to suggest intelligent design modifications for manufacturability is demonstrating expertise and a partnership mindset, ultimately saving you from costly mold reworks and production headaches later. This step transforms the relationship from a simple order taker to a technical consultancy.
Structuring a Transparent and Milestone-Based Procurement Process
Clear contractual terms and a staged payment schedule are your primary tools for maintaining control and alignment. Avoid agreements where the majority of payment is due upfront. A standard and secure structure is: 30% deposit to commence work, 40% upon approval of mold design and pre-production samples, and the final 30% after final inspection before shipment. Tie each payment to a specific, verifiable deliverable. The contract must explicitly detail technical specifications (steel grade, cavity polish standards, lifetime expectations), intellectual property ownership, delivery timeline with penalties for delays, and protocols for handling defects. This formal framework protects both parties and sets clear expectations from the outset.
Enforcing Rigorous In-Process and Pre-Shipment Quality Control
You cannot inspect quality into a product at the end; it must be built into the process. Mandate regular quality checkpoints. For an injection mold project, these should include: approval of mold flow analysis, inspection of core and cavity steel before heat treatment, and a first-article inspection (FAI) with comprehensive dimensional reports from the initial sample shots. For the final pre-shipment inspection, do not rely solely on the factory’s internal checks. Hire a reputable third-party quality control agency to conduct an on-site inspection. They will verify dimensions, test functionality, perform durability tests on the mold itself, and check packaging for export. This objective audit provides a final layer of assurance before the mold leaves the factory floor, preventing costly rejections upon arrival at your facility.
Planning for Logistics, Communication, and Long-Term Partnership
The responsibility continues once the mold is approved. Understand the Incoterms in your agreement—typically EXW, FOB, or CIF—as they define who handles and pays for shipping, insurance, and customs clearance. For high-value, precision tools like molds, ensure adequate marine insurance is in place. Establish clear, structured communication protocols. Designate a single point of contact on both sides but ensure you have access to the project manager and lead engineer. Use shared platforms for drawings and documentation. Finally, view this as a long-term partnership. A reliable supplier is an asset for future projects, maintenance, spare parts, and production runs. Building a relationship based on mutual respect, clear communication, and professional processes will yield dividends far beyond a single transaction.
